Skip to main content
SUPERVISOR
Masoud Omoomi
مسعود عمومی (استاد راهنما)
 
STUDENT
Kamyar Givaki
کامیار گیوه کی

FACULTY - DEPARTMENT

دانشکده مهندسی برق و کامپیوتر
DEGREE
Master of Science (MSc)
YEAR
1392

TITLE

A high payload non-binary steganography method with high security
Steganography is a method for securing the connection between two parties in which the confidential data is hidden in an innocent media e.g. voice, still or motion pictures, etc. The main purpose of steganography is hiding the presence of confidential data. In contrast with cryptography that makes the confidential data unreadable by malicious third party; in steganography presence of confidential data is hidden from others. Some parameters such as embedding rate and embedding efficiency are normally used to evaluate effectiveness of a steganography method. Binary steganography methods e.g. LSB-R and LSB-M , generally have low embedding rate and embedding efficiency. Using non binary number systems can increase the embedding rate therefore improving the embedding efficiency. Non binary methods e.g. EMD and Tn are some examples of using non binary spaces in data embedding. In spite of some improvements by using EMD method, this method does not use all capacity in embedding rate. Furthermore, Tn method is a high payload method with high embedding efficiency value. However, this method needs using a big embedding table to perform embedding process. In this thesis, to solve these problems, a method for data embedding with ternary symbols is proposed. In the proposed method a characteristic function is defined to embed two trits of confidential data in two pixel of cover image. Simulation results show that the proposed method is a high payload scheme with relatively high embedding efficiency. This method also does not reduce the quality of the cover image in embedding process. The proposed method can strongly resist against CA-HCF-COM steganalysis method. Keywords: steganography, non-binary spaces, embedding efficiency, ROC
پنهان نگاری به عنوان یکی از روش های برقراری ارتباط امن، امروزه بسیار مورد توجه قرار گرفته است. پنهان نگاری به عنوان مخفی سازی داده ی سرّی و ارزشمند در داده ی دیگری از جمله صوت، تصویر ثابت یا متحرّک یا ... شناخته می شود. هدف اصلی پنهان نگاری مخفی کردن اصل حضور داده ی سرّی است . تفاوت پنهان نگاری و رمزنگاری در این است که در رمزنگاری حضور داده ی سرّی مشخص است امّا محتوای آن از دید ناظر غیرمجاز ناخواناست در حالی که در پنهان نگاری حضور داده ی سرّی از دید ناظر غیرمجاز پنهان است. معیارهایی از قبیل نسبت جاسازی و بازدهی جاسازی در تعیین این که یک روش پنهان نگاری تا چه حد مؤثر عمل می کند، حائز نقش هستند. روش های پنهان نگاری باینری ازجمله LSB-R و LSB-M ، عموماً نسبت جاسازی و بازدهی جاسازی پایینی دارند. استفاده از مبناهای غیرباینری ذاتاً سبب افزایش نسبت جاسازی می شود و این افزایش می تواند به افزایش بازدهی جاسازی نیز بیانجامد. روش های مختلف غیر باینری از جمله EMD و Tn نمونه هایی از استفاده از فضاهای غیرباینری در جاسازی داده هستند. روش EMD علی رغم برخی بهبودها از تمام ظرفیت ممکن برای افزایش نسبت جاسازی استفاده نمی کند. روش Tn روشی پرظرفیت و در عین حال با بازدهی جاسازی بالاست. ولی این روش نیاز به استفاده از یک جدول جاسازی برای مراجعه و انجام عملیات جاسازی دارد. برای غلبه بر این مشکلات، در این پایان نامه روشی ساده برای پنهان نگاری با استفاده از سمبل های مبنای سه پیشنهاد شده است. این روش با تعریف یک تابع مشخصه و استفاده از آن سعی می کند با حداقل تعداد تغییرات ممکن دو سمبل مبنای سه از داده hy;ی سرّی را در دو پیکسل از پوشانه جاسازی کند. شبیه سازی های صورت گرفته نشان می دهند که روش پیشنهادی یک روش پرظرفیت بوده و بازدهی جاسازی آن نیز قابل قبول است. هم چنین کیفیت تصویر پس از جاسازی چندان دچار تغییر نمی شود. روش پیشنهادی مقاومت نسبتاً بالایی نیز در مقابل حمله ی CA-HCF-COM برخوردی ن روش ازاً بالایی در مقابل حمله تغییر نمیجاسازی آن نیز به میزان قابل قبولی از خود نشان می دهد. کلمات کلیدی: 1-پنهان hy;نگاری 2- فضاهای غیر باینری 3- بازدهی جاسازی 4- نمودار مشخصه ی عملکرد گیرنده

ارتقاء امنیت وب با وف بومی